Initial dose: 15 mg orally once a day. May increase to 30 mg orally based on individual patient response. Duration of therapy: Up to 3 weeks. Comments: Duration of therapy should be limited to 2 to 3 weeks. Response is measured by relief of muscle spasm and its associated signs and symptoms, namely pain, tenderness, and limitation of motion.

Cyclobenzaprine exhibits linear pharmacokinetics over the dose range 2.5 mg to 10 mg, and is subject to enterohepatic circulation. It is highly bound to plasma proteins. Drug accumulates when dosed three times a day, reaching steady-state within 3-4 days at plasma concentrations about four-fold higher than after a single dose.

Although not all ...Cyclobenzaprine, sold under several brand names including, historically, Flexeril, is a muscle relaxer used for muscle spasms from musculoskeletal conditions of sudden onset. It is not useful in cerebral palsy. It is taken by mouth. Common side effects include headache, feeling tired, dizziness, and dry mouth.Cyclobenzaprine is a muscle relaxant used in addition to rest and physical therapy to treat muscle pain and discomfort. Cyclobenzaprine hydrochloride is a white, crystalline tricyclic amine salt with the empirical formula C20H21N HCl and a molecular weight of 311.9. It has a melting point of 217oC, and a pK a of 8.47 at 25oC. It is freely soluble in water and alcohol, sparingly soluble in isopropanol, and insoluble in hydrocarbon solvents.
